**Ticket: Pagination cursor signatures rejected on LedgeLine public API**

Since the v14 deploy, signed pagination cursors on /v2/records fail verification and return 400 CURSOR_INVALID. Root cause: cursor HMACs are still minted with the pre-rotation key while the gateway validates against the new one. Fix in this PR: mint and verify with the rotated key, accept old-key cursors for a 24h grace window, then drop dual-verify. Tests cover both paths. Reviewer note: the rotated value the gateway now expects is appended below.

release key, kagap-yahog: bky3_XQU

Dear Board Members,

Negotiations with Pellford Estates on the Harrowgate office lease are progressing. They have offered a five-year extension at a 9% reduction in base rent, contingent on us waiving the early-exit clause. Facilities estimates annual savings of roughly 140,000 against current terms. Legal has flagged the waiver as the key risk, and we expect a counter-proposal next week. A decision is needed before the current term lapses at quarter-end. The context for this urgency is set out below.

management briefing: Headcount on the Belix team goes from 60 to 93 by the end of November. Gross margin on Belix came in at 23 percent against a plan of 47 percent.

Hi — welcome to on-call for the Strataquill query service. Heads up: we have an open planner regression where certain three-way joins pick a nested-loop plan and blow past the latency budget. Mitigation is to toggle the planner hint flag per tenant; don't restart the fleet, it doesn't help. If paged, check plan fingerprints first, then apply the flag. The mitigation steps and flag syntax are on the internal page below.

wiki page, bawig-yawep: https://jenkins.nelvrotech.local/ticket/build/projects/view/view/pages/view/a285c2b5588ad4f337d9b5f2